Tequila-Cured Salmon Tostadas
03/08/2007


OK, kids. Today's word is "tostada". A tostada is defined by The Food Encyclopedia as: "a Mexican tortilla, usually crisply fried and topped with meat and vegetables." Fried and topped with meat? Gotta love that Mexican cuisine.

I found a great version that goes one better - by bringing tequila into the mix. Tequila-Cured Salmon Tostadas is a recipe from Fonda San Miguel, a favorite of Austin, Texas restaurant-goers for over thirty years.

It's a little more complex than the usual recipes I post, but even novices can get it done, and it's well worth the effort. The salmon has to be cured in tequila a full day in advance, but it goes together quickly once the fish is marinated.

It makes an impressive appetizer for that dinner for two you promised to cook her. Just make sure she knows how much effort you put into it.
